  • Patent number: 8833706
    Abstract: A cable mount 10 defines an aperture for receiving an electrical or fluid conduit, and has upstanding ribs 15 which define a circular track 14 for a cable tie. The ribs also define flat mounting planes to prevent rotation of the mount with respect to a substrate. An additional attachment member (41-46) is positioned to allow adaptation of a mold to different kinds of attachment member.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: August 2, 2010
    Date of Patent: September 16, 2014
    Assignee: Thomas & Betts, LLC
    Inventors: Richard Aubrey Elsmore, Robert Gerald Rudd
